knopflerbruce Posted January 8, 2014 Share Posted January 8, 2014 So, 478 mobo #2 ASUS P4C800 Deluxe. Same PCB as the two other boards in this series. Found vdroop/vdroop/vmem for the -E Deluxe one, I suppose they work here as well, if I feel like trying. I see there are alot of missing parts in the CPU socket area, so I guess I can add a few things (some are present on the "-E" board). Also, cap replacement could be a good idea? I don't know if I have droop issues, but the core voltage is all over the place - this could be due to bad caps I suppose. Large, green caps are d10, and say (M)105C, 3171, 2a, KZE 1200µF, 16v. Smaller, purple/gold ones are d8 I think. Maybe d7. These ones say 105C, 0309, RLX, 6.3V, 1500µF. Chip inside CPU socket measured 4.3mm x 7.3mm and say 2V100 S2241 MOSFETs seem to follow a pattern, where one spot is always empty, one says 13N03LA and one says (I think) 0GN03LA. Pictures attached.
